complete verse (Judges 8:3)

Following are a number of back-translations as well as a sample translation for translators of Judges 8:3:

  • Kupsabiny: “God fought the battle for you so that you killed Oreb and Zeeb who were leaders of the Midianites. So, is what I did really more important than what you did?’ When Gideon had said that, the anger of those people subsided.” (Source: Kupsabiny Back Translation)
  • Newari: “God has given Oreb and Zeeb, the rulers of Midian into your hands. What have I been able to do in comparison with what you have done?" Hearing that their anger subsided.” (Source: Newari Back Translation)
  • Hiligaynon: “God caused- you (plur.) -to-defeat the leaders/[lit. heads] of the Midianhon who were Oreb and Zeeb. Well, what have- I -done in comparison to that?’ When Gideon said this, they were-relieved from their anger.” (Source: Hiligaynon Back Translation)
  • English: “God enabled you to defeat Oreb and Zeeb, the generals of the army from Midian. That is much more important than what I did!’ After Gideon told them that, they no longer resented what he had done.” (Source: Translation for Translators)
